Here is my proposed scenario. I'll try to word my questions as best as possible to give a clear example. My objective is to get the exact answer to my question while eliminating all confusion. As I said before, the following is all just a scenario.
When I turn on my computer I am turning on Windows XP. I see a dell screen. I see a windows XP screen. Then I see the start menu button. Program files. Everything else. This is just windows XP. What I'm going to to do next is download two things. I'm going to download VMPlayer and I'm going to download clusterKnoppix.
After I download VMPlayer, I'm going to create a virtual box inside of this XP. So we're putting a virtual box on this instance of XP. So after we booted up our computer, we went to start, program files, VMPlayer. Then in VMPLayer we created a virtual box. This virtual machine, or virtual box, or whatever you want to call it is cluster Knoppix.
So we have navigtated to VMPlayer on our native XP system. And inside VMPLayer we created a virtual clusterKnoppix machine.
Then I go ahead and boot up clusterKnoppix on a few more PC's on my home network. clusterKnoppix shows that I have a cluster and there is a link between all the other instances of clusterKnoppix on my network. There is an indicator for resource pooling in clusterKnoppix. Is the WindowsXp native operating system getting the benefits of the resource pooling?

The XP machine would not get the benefits if I understand your question. Only an application running on the knopix cluster would benefit and I believe only a cluster aware application.
